X= first integer
21-x= second integer
(x)(21-x)= 108
multiply x by each term in parentheses
21x - x^2= 108
subtract 108 from both sides
21x - x^2 - 108= 0
-x^2 + 21x - 108= 0
multiply whole equation by -1 to eliminate the negative coefficient in the first term
(-1)(-x^2 + 21x - 108)= 0
x^2 - 21x + 108= 0
factor (remember we need #s to add to 21 and multiply to 108)
(x-12)(x-9)= 0
x-12= 0
x= 12
x-9= 0
x= 9
CHECK:
9 + 12= 21
9 * 12= 108
ANSWER: The two positive integers that add to 21 and multiply to 108 are 12 and 9.
